Infiniti sets 51pc sales increase in EMEA

DUBAI, April 11, 2016

Infiniti has sold nearly 10,000 vehicles, up 51 per cent  during the first quarter of the year throughout the EMEA region.
 
In line with the growth in sales, the company established more new dealerships at a record pace and in the last twelve months, it has opened 25 new centres.
 
In the first quarter, most Infiniti vehicles were delivered to customers in the UK. For the first time more than 1,340 cars were retailed – in the same quarter of the previous year the figure was around 360. In France, sales went up to 1,359 cars in the first three months of 2016 versus 345 in the respective period of 2015. 
 
During March, almost 1,000 Infiniti cars were sold in the UK as well as in France, nearly five times as many as in both markets in March last year.
 
From January to March, Infiniti in Germany has almost tripled sales up to 863 in the first three months of the year. In the Italian market, 570 vehicles were sold year-to-date. 
 
The Middle East is among the most successful regions for Infiniti globally, with more than 2,400 vehicles sold in the last three months, which accounted for the best ever sales figures for three consecutive months in Infiniti Middle East’s history. 
 
Q30 has demonstrated its game changer capabilities, being the bestselling Infiniti model in Europe since its market introduction. 
 
In the first quarter of the year, the UK was the strongest Q30 market with almost 1,000 vehicles sold, followed by France where nearly 800 Q30s found their customers.
 
François Goupil de Bouillé, vice president of Infiniti Europe, Middle East and Africa, said: “We are very proud to have almost tripled our sales in Europe in the first quarter and nearly reached the 10,000 sales mark in our entire EMEA region. 
 
"Infiniti is becoming a serious contender in the European premium automotive market. Our Q30 premium active compact has initiated a period of accelerated growth with new models, like QX30 active crossover, the upgraded Q50 sedan and the brand-new Q60 sports coupe, joining the portfolio this year.” - TradeArabia News Service
